Dr William Delano Walker personal diaries

A loose leaf diary detailing WD Walker's daily life including study, medical duties, travel and personal routine. This item covers locations around London (United Kingdom) and environs.

References to photographs taken include:

  • silver plate and chandeliers in Fishmonger's Hall 7 February 1931

  • radium photograph of a penny 8 February 1931

  • 'Genisesis (taken illegally) about 21 February 1931

  • Piccadilly in hail storm from top of bus, Royal Mews, Green Park animals (? London Zoo) 28 February 1931
